Misordered PHPUnit equality assertion method arguments
Reports the calls to PHPUnit equality assertion methods (such as assertEquals()
, assertNotEquals()
, assertSame()
, and so on) that have a non-literal as the expected result argument and a literal as the actual result argument. Such calls will behave fine for assertions that pass, but may produce confusing error reports if their expected and actual arguments differ.
